Router
Technical field
The utility model relates to network communication equipment technical field, particularly relates to a kind of router of new structure.
Background technology
Router (Router) is the equipment connecting each local area network (LAN), wide area network in internet, and it can automatically be selected according to the situation of channel and set route, with optimal path, sends signal by tandem.Router is the hinge of internet: " traffic-police ".Current router is widely used in all trades and professions, and in home network interconnection life, router has become a requisite part, and the size of router whether to meet placement demand be also one of factor of considering of user.Existing home router comprises at least one RJ45 network interface, power interface and other input/output interfaces, thus cause needs to arrange cannot size reduction compared with the router of multiplex roles, placement router is made to occupy larger space, and need many cables to be connected with router, to meet the work requirements of router.

Embodiment

As depicted in figs. 1 and 2, Fig. 1 is the line schematic diagram of router body and adapter in the utility model router; Fig. 2 is the utility model router work networking schematic diagram.As can be seen from Figure, in the utility model, instead of ethernet twisted pair and power line with the connection cable 13 be connected of router body 11, reach the object of multi-thread cable unification, make both can transmit ethernet signal between router body 11 and adapter 12, can power supply signal be transmitted again.Preferably, this connection cable is HDMI (HighDefinitionMultimediaInterface, HDMI (High Definition Multimedia Interface)) cable.
Particularly, as shown in Figures 1 to 5, router of the present utility model comprises: router body 11, adapter 12 and the connection cable 13 be connected between router body 11 and configurator 12; Wherein, router body 11 is arranged on adapter 12 with the network interface 121 of external device communication, connection cable 13 at least comprises the transmission data wire of ethernet signal and the power line of supply power, for transmission ethernet signal and power supply signal, external equipment here comprises the network equipments such as terminal that user uses and modulator-demodulator.In execution mode of the present utility model, change the layout type that router is traditional, network interface 121 is arranged on the adapter 12 be connected with router body 11, so the fuselage of network interface 121 with router body 11 can be separated, thus reduce the connection cable be connected with router body 11, the object that the structure simplifying router body 11 makes router body 11 reach frivolous.
Further, the two ends of connection cable 13 comprise plug 131 respectively, are respectively arranged with and plug 131 interface 111 matchingly in this router body 11 He on adapter 12.So, the fuselage of router body 11 needs, and an interface 111 is set and namely can reach the object with external device communication, simplify the structure of router body 11 fuselage, eliminate the multiple network interface on conventional router body and power interface.Optionally, in execution mode of the present utility model, this interface 111 is MiniHDMI interface, and plug 131 is the MiniHDMI plug matched with interface.Certainly, this interface 111 and plug 131 also can adopt the other types of coupling mutually, do not repeat them here.
Also comprise power transfer module 122 in adapter 12 of the present utility model, the output of this power transfer module 122 is connected with the energization pins on the interface 111 of adapter 12, with by connection cable 13 for router body 11 provides power supply; The pin of network interface 121 is connected with the data pin on interface 111, to transmit ethernet signal by connection cable 12.In addition, adapter 12 also comprises the splicing ear 123 be connected with supply socket, in order to obtain power supply signal.This power transfer module 122 by splicing ear 123 socket power socket so that power supply is introduced power transfer module 122, power supply signal exports in the energization pins at interface 111 place of adapter 12 by this power transfer module 122 after treatment, so that network cable 13 to be connected with the energization pins on interface 111 by line end fetch transmission power supply signal.
Further, the interface 111 in router body 11 comprise for ground connection shield shell (not shown) and be positioned at the line end (not shown) of shield shell; This line end comprises the second line end, the 3rd line end, the 5th line end, the 6th line end, the 8th line end, the 9th line end, the 11 line end, the tenth two wire terminal for transmission ethernet signal, for the 16 line end, the 17 line end, the 18 line end, the 19 line end of transmission power supply signal, and supply the 13 line end, the 14 line end, the 15 line end of ground connection.Wherein, the second line end and the 3rd line end (RX 1-, RX 1+) be a pair ethernet signal transmission line end, the 5th line end and the 6th line end (TX 2-, TX 2+) be a pair ethernet signal transmission line end, the 8th line end and the 9th line end (TX 3-, TX 3+) be a pair ethernet signal transmission line end, the 11 line end and the tenth two wire terminal (RX 4+, RX 4-) be a pair ethernet signal transmission line end.For the 16 line end, the 17 line end, the 18 line end, the 19 line end of transmission power supply signal, cooperation supplies the 13 line end of ground connection, the 14 line end, the 15 line end to coordinate one by one can be combined into four pairs of power supply signals transmission line ends.Accordingly, the plug 131 at these connection cable two ends also comprises the line end with interface 111 number of matches, and so definition is to make the connection cable 13 with plug 131 can compatible miscellaneous editions code requirement.Same definition line end between two plugs 131 is connected by connecting line, to transmit ethernet signal and power supply signal between router body 11 and adapter 12.
Connection cable 13 of the present utility model comprises at least two pairs of ethernet signal transmission lines and at least one pair of voltage transmission line.Wherein, in order to realize the communication function of router, the line end in the interface 111 in router body 11 at least selects power line end, two ethernet signal line ends and a grounding terminal.Particularly, in embodiment of the present utility model, connection cable 13 comprises 4 pairs of ethernet signal transmission lines, and 4 pairs of voltage transmission lines; Wherein, ethernet signal transmission line and voltage transmission line are connected on each line end of plug 131 respectively matchingly.So arrange and connection cable 13 can be made can to reach the object can transmitting ethernet signal, the object of transmission power supply signal can be reached again.
In the utility model, the network interface 121 on adapter 12 comprises at least one input network interface and at least one exports network interface, introduces networking signal and network signal can be sent by exporting network interface for router.Further, in the present embodiment, the network interface 121 on adapter 12 is RJ45 network interface.The height of router body 11 is less than the height of network interface.Preferably, the height of this router body 11 can reduce further, slightly larger than the height of interface 111, thus the thickness degree of this router body 11 is improved significantly, meet the present network equipment little towards volume, occupy little space, the demands such as function is strong.In order to the placement realizing home router more convenient be connected more succinct, the overall dimension of conventional domestic router and connector are carried out compressing and simplifying respectively.
